Alvin H.7 Bemis (Foster6, Amasa5, Joshua4, Samuel3, John2, Joseph1) was born 02 Sep 1837 in Spencer, Worcester, Massachusetts, and died 24 May 1910 in Dell Rapids, Minnehaha, South Dakota. He married (1) Mary J.. She died 20 Mar 1871. He married (2) Emily L. Eleishman 18 Apr 1872 in Rock County, Wisconsin. She was born in Canada, and died 28 May 1881 in Osceola, Franklin, Iowa. He married (3) Elizabeth Hellar Toms 1881 in Ackley, Iowa. She was born 05 Jan 1840 in Liscomb, Ohio, and died 08 Oct 1926 in Minnehaha County, South Dakota.

Notes for Alvin H. Bemis:
from cdbemis@charter.net, 2/25, 2003---
Obit reads: from Dell Rapids Daily Times, Minnehaha Co., SD - May 26, 1910

A.H. Bemis died at his home in Dell Rapids at 11:10 Tuesday evening, May 24th, aged 72 years, 8 mo and 22 days. He was born at Spencer, Mass, Sept 2nd, 1837, his parents being Foster and Persis Bemis. He came west with his parents in 1853, settling in Beloit, Wis. where he resided until he enlisted in August 1864 as a member of the 42nd Wis. Vol. and served until the close of the war. In 1868 he moved to Ackley, Iowa and in 1881 he came to SD. and homesteaded the nw quarter of sec. 6 in Burk
twp, Minnehaha Co. In 1904 he rented his farm and moved to Dell Rapids. He leaves a wife, and one son and five daughters by a former marriage. His son E.A. (Emerson Alvin) and one daughter Mrs. George Webster of Chicago have been attending his bedside for several weeks. Other daug. are Mrs. Mabel Lawrence of Thompkinsville, KY; Mrs Mamie Addison of Albano, CO; Mrs. Hattie Hall of Beloit, WI; and Mrs. Myrtie Cook of Zeal SD. Funeral was from the M E Church.
